-- Battleship for ComputerCraft by JackMacWindows | |
-- GPL license | |
local mask = { | |
hasShip = 1, | |
hover = 2, | |
hit = 4, | |
miss = 8, | |
} | |
local ships = {Carrier = 5, Battleship = 4, Destroyer = 3, Submarine = 3, ["Patrol Boat"] = 2} | |
local rednetConnection = { | |
host = function() | |
while true do | |
local id, msg = rednet.receive("jmw.battleship") | |
if msg == "connect" then | |
rednet.send(id, "connected", "jmw.battleship") | |
return { | |
send = function(m) rednet.send(id, m, "jmw.battleship") end, | |
receive = function() | |
while true do | |
local sender, m = rednet.receive("jmw.battleship") | |
if sender == id then return m end | |
end | |
end | |
} | |
end | |
end | |
end, | |
connect = function(id) | |
rednet.send(id, "connect", "jmw.battleship") | |
while true do | |
local id2, msg = rednet.receive("jmw.battleship", 5) | |
if id2 == nil then return nil | |
elseif id2 == id and msg == "connected" then return { | |
send = function(m) rednet.send(id, m, "jmw.battleship") end, | |
receive = function() | |
while true do | |
local sender, m = rednet.receive("jmw.battleship") | |
if sender == id then return m end | |
end | |
end | |
} end | |
end | |
end | |
} | |
